Role Overview:
Responsible for moving freight, stock, or other materials over short distances from railcars to trucks. Assist in performing or scheduling repairs or preventive maintenance of vehicles or other equipment. Sometimes performing these at elevated platforms with heavy tools. Load or unload railcars or trucks by operating heavy equipment and/or hand tools. Unloads and inspects incoming materials and verifies receipts. Keeps records of materials received. Keeps facility yard clean and organized.
Minimum Qualifications:
High School diploma or General Education Degree, or equivalent experience.
Driver's License required.
Typical hours during Production are M-F 6am-5pm. 1-2 Saturdays per month. Typical hours during Maintenance are M-F 7am-3pm. No Saturdays.
